Output 3d34380af26e53ea1eea9ee4415e04e38d7f0e91d27b78177f3114494ac019a6:1

value
320918
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85962ed2e01062eca7326f8074c0891f40d99ef8 OP_EQUALVERIFY OP_CHECKSIG
address
1DBLnQUCAYtRPvYaqhu9T4i8AKiiZSo3Wa
transaction
3d34380af26e53ea1eea9ee4415e04e38d7f0e91d27b78177f3114494ac019a6
spent
true